2010 FIFA World Cup: Netherlands Face Ghana in Rotterdam in Friendly

Andrew JordanJun 1, 2010

In what will be their first friendly since the March 3rd loss to Bosnia-Herzegovina by a 2-1 score, Ghana will travel to the Feyenoord Stadion in Rotterdam in their first true test before the World Cup.

That first test will come against a side that is currently ranked fourth in the world according to FIFA's World Ranking: The Netherlands.

Going into this match, the Netherlands have already had their first friendly in preparation for this match back on May 26, where two Robin van Persie first half goals proved to be enough for Holland as they were able to beat Mexico 2-1.

Since that match, the Dutch have been bitten by the injury bug, as Arjen Robben, Ryan Babel, and Joris Mathijsen have accumulated injuries during training.

However, none of the injuries are that serious, and the players would be ready if this were a World Cup match instead of a friendly.

Meanwhile for Ghana, not only will this be their first friendly before this World Cup, but it also is their first match in preparation without star midfielder Michael Essien, who recently found out that he will not be participating in this World Cup due to a knee injury picked up in January's African Cup of Nations.

But besides Essien's injury, this friendly will be a major match for Ghana manager Milovan Rajevac, as he decides what his starting lineup will look like in South Africa for the World Cup.

In this friendly, the player to watch for on the Dutch side will be Robin van Persie, as he looks to prove that his form has fully improved after a devastating injury in a friendly against Italy last year.

For Ghana, the player to watch will be Kevin-Prince Boateng, as Boateng has made Ghana's roster after leaving the German national side last year, and will look to cement a starting spot in this World Cup.

Prediction

So far, the Netherlands have been slightly more prepared than Ghana with a previous friendly and a strong side despite the recent injuries.

Couple that in with the match at home against a Ghana side that has not played together since March, and will win in Rotterdam by a 2-1 score.
